Easter 2015 events in Pike

Citizens across Pike County will celebrate Easter with events planned at many local churches, including Christ Chapel’s Egg Drop at 1 p.m. Saturday April 4 and the Community-Wide Children’s Easter celebration in downtown Concord at 4 p.m. April 4. Christ Chapel will hold its annual Easter celebration services as well as the Egg Drop set for 1 p.m. April 4 at the corner of Highway 19 and Old Zebulon Road. Other Christ Chapel Easter celebrations include Good Friday services at 7 p.m. in the youth building April 3, a Saturday night service at 7 p.m. April 4 and three Easter morning services at 8 a.m., 9:30 a.m. and 11 a.m. at 115 Sullivan Road, Zebulon. Old Mt. Calvary Baptist and Concord Baptist will team together to hold a Community-Wide Children’s Easter celebration and egg hunt in downtown Concord at 4 p.m. Saturday, April 4. The event will feature a guest appearance from the Easter bunny and other entertainment. Children through sixth grade are invited and hotdogs and dessert will be served. Life Springs Church will hold its Easter Eggstravaganza at 2 p.m. Saturday, April 4 with free fun including an egg hunt, hay ride, inflatable, popcorn, ice cream, face-painting and Easter bunny visit. The Easter event will be held rain or shine.
